Wyoming, MI – It was a showdown between the #1 and #2 teams in the NCCAA DII Wednesday afternoon at Velting Field, as the #2 Grace Christian University Tigers welcomed #1 Great Lakes Christian College to town.
The game proved to live up to the hype, resulting in an evenly matched affair that was knotted at 0-0 for the first 87 minutes of the game. At this point, the Crusaders were able to break the tie with a goal resulting from a corner kick. When it seemed like time was dwindling, the Tigers'
Jennie Sue Pilieci created a solid chance for an equalizer in the waning moments that unfortunately hit the crossbar. The Crusaders went on to score once more with 30 seconds remaining to result in the 2-0 win.
